Oracle MySQL UDF Payload Execution

Disclosed
01/16/2009
Created
06/14/2018

Description

This module creates and enables a custom UDF (user defined function) on the
target host via the SELECT ... into DUMPFILE method of binary injection. On
default Microsoft Windows installations of MySQL (= permissions not enforced, and the MySQL service runs as LocalSystem.

NOTE: This module will leave a payload executable on the target system when the
attack is finished, as well as the UDF DLL, and will define or redefine sys_eval()
and sys_exec() functions.
